SPECS: gtk+2.spec - package im-multipress.conf properly - some dir...

qboosh qboosh at pld-linux.org
Tue Sep 18 18:29:41 CEST 2007


Author: qboosh                       Date: Tue Sep 18 16:29:41 2007 GMT
Module: SPECS                         Tag: HEAD
---- Log message:
- package im-multipress.conf properly
- some dir globbing consistency

---- Files affected:
SPECS:
   gtk+2.spec (1.251 -> 1.252) 

---- Diffs:

================================================================
Index: SPECS/gtk+2.spec
diff -u SPECS/gtk+2.spec:1.251 SPECS/gtk+2.spec:1.252
--- SPECS/gtk+2.spec:1.251	Fri Sep 14 17:02:20 2007
+++ SPECS/gtk+2.spec	Tue Sep 18 18:29:36 2007
@@ -205,7 +205,7 @@
 
 %install
 rm -rf $RPM_BUILD_ROOT
-install -d $RPM_BUILD_ROOT{%{_examplesdir}/%{name}-%{version},%{_sysconfdir}/gtk-2.0} \
+install -d $RPM_BUILD_ROOT%{_examplesdir}/%{name}-%{version} \
 	$RPM_BUILD_ROOT%{_libdir}/gtk-2.0/%{abivers}/filesystems
 
 %{__make} install \
@@ -221,10 +221,10 @@
 # remove unsupported locale scheme
 rm -rf $RPM_BUILD_ROOT%{_datadir}/locale/en at IPA
 # shut up check-files (static modules and *.la for modules)
-rm -rf $RPM_BUILD_ROOT%{_libdir}/gtk-*/2.*/*/*.{a,la}
+rm -rf $RPM_BUILD_ROOT%{_libdir}/gtk-2.0/%{abivers}/*/*.{a,la}
 
 # for various GTK+2 modules
-install -d $(echo $RPM_BUILD_ROOT%{_libdir}/gtk-*)/modules
+install -d $RPM_BUILD_ROOT%{_libdir}/gtk-2.0/modules
 
 rm -r $RPM_BUILD_ROOT%{_datadir}/locale/az_IR
 
@@ -264,22 +264,26 @@
 %attr(755,root,root) %{_bindir}/gdk-pixbuf-query-loaders
 %attr(755,root,root) %{_libdir}/lib*.so.*.*
 
-%dir %{_libdir}/gtk-*
-%dir %{_libdir}/gtk-*/modules
-%dir %{_libdir}/gtk-*/%{abivers}
-%dir %{_libdir}/gtk-*/%{abivers}/engines
-%dir %{_libdir}/gtk-*/%{abivers}/filesystems
-%dir %{_libdir}/gtk-*/%{abivers}/immodules
-%dir %{_libdir}/gtk-*/%{abivers}/loaders
-%dir %{_libdir}/gtk-*/%{abivers}/printbackends
-%attr(755,root,root) %{_libdir}/gtk-*/%{abivers}/engines/libpixmap.so
-%attr(755,root,root) %{_libdir}/gtk-*/%{abivers}/immodules/*.so
-%attr(755,root,root) %{_libdir}/gtk-*/%{abivers}/loaders/*.so
-%attr(755,root,root) %{_libdir}/gtk-*/%{abivers}/printbackends/*.so
-
-%{_datadir}/gtk-*
-%dir %{_sysconfdir}/gtk-*
-%ghost %{_sysconfdir}/gtk-*/*
+%dir %{_libdir}/gtk-2
+%dir %{_libdir}/gtk-2/modules
+%dir %{_libdir}/gtk-2/%{abivers}
+%dir %{_libdir}/gtk-2/%{abivers}/engines
+%dir %{_libdir}/gtk-2/%{abivers}/filesystems
+%dir %{_libdir}/gtk-2/%{abivers}/immodules
+%dir %{_libdir}/gtk-2/%{abivers}/loaders
+%dir %{_libdir}/gtk-2/%{abivers}/printbackends
+%attr(755,root,root) %{_libdir}/gtk-2/%{abivers}/engines/libpixmap.so
+%attr(755,root,root) %{_libdir}/gtk-2/%{abivers}/immodules/*.so
+%attr(755,root,root) %{_libdir}/gtk-2/%{abivers}/loaders/*.so
+%attr(755,root,root) %{_libdir}/gtk-2/%{abivers}/printbackends/*.so
+
+# XXX: just demo data - move to examples?
+%{_datadir}/gtk-2
+
+%dir %{_sysconfdir}/gtk-2
+%config(noreplace) %verify(not md5 mtime size) %{_sysconfdir}/gtk-2/im-multipress.conf
+%ghost %{_sysconfdir}/gtk-2/gdk-pixbuf.loaders
+%ghost %{_sysconfdir}/gtk-2/gtk.immodules
 %dir %{_datadir}/themes/Default/gtk-*
 %{_datadir}/themes/Default/gtk-*/gtkrc
 %dir %{_datadir}/themes/Emacs
@@ -298,7 +302,7 @@
 %{_libdir}/lib*.la
 %{_includedir}/*
 %{_aclocaldir}/*.m4
-%{_libdir}/gtk-*/include
+%{_libdir}/gtk-2/include
 %{_pkgconfigdir}/*.pc
 %{_mandir}/man1/*
 
@@ -324,6 +328,10 @@
 All persons listed below can be reached at <cvs_login>@pld-linux.org
 
 $Log$
+Revision 1.252  2007/09/18 16:29:36  qboosh
+- package im-multipress.conf properly
+- some dir globbing consistency
+
 Revision 1.251  2007/09/14 15:02:20  megabajt
 - updated to 2.12.0; merged from DEVEL
 - removed obsolete cups-1.3 patch
================================================================

---- CVS-web:
    http://cvs.pld-linux.org/cgi-bin/cvsweb.cgi/SPECS/gtk+2.spec?r1=1.251&r2=1.252&f=u



More information about the pld-cvs-commit mailing list